The annual cost of auto insurance for a Toyota Corolla is $1,412.
The comparison of the Toyota Corolla's insurance costs to those of competing sedans like the Nissan Altima, Cadillac ATS, and Kia Forte appears below.
Vehicle | Insurance Cost |
---|---|
Toyota Corolla | $1412 |
Nissan Altima | $1436 |
Cadillac ATS | $1428 |
Kia Forte | $1364 |
Chevrolet Malibu | $1396 |
Subaru Impreza | $1422 |
Dodge Charger | $1680 |

In general, insurance costs are lower for older Toyota Corolla models. For instance, the price difference between auto insurance for a 2020 Toyota Corolla and a 2010 Toyota Corolla is $252 ($1,412 vs. $1,160).
Model Year | Average Annual Rate |
---|---|
2019 Toyota Corolla | $1,396 |
2018 Toyota Corolla | $1,386 |
2017 Toyota Corolla | $1,382 |
2016 Toyota Corolla | $1,364 |
2015 Toyota Corolla | $1,344 |
2014 Toyota Corolla | $1,310 |
2013 Toyota Corolla | $1,280 |
2012 Toyota Corolla | $1,230 |
2011 Toyota Corolla | $1,186 |
2010 Toyota Corolla | $1,160 |
Your locality might significantly influence the cost of Toyota Corolla insurance. Drivers in Los Angeles, for instance, might pay $518 more a year than those in Philadelphia.
City | Average Annual Rate |
---|---|
Los Angeles, CA | $2404 |
New York, NY | $2224 |
Houston, TX | $2202 |
Jacksonville, FL | $2042 |
Philadelphia, PA | $1860 |
Chicago, IL | $1860 |
Phoenix, AZ | $1636 |
Seattle, WA | $1370 |
Indianapolis, IN | $1212 |
Columbus, OH | $1174 |

Your Toyota Corolla car insurance rates can be lowered if the vehicle has good crash test results. Test results for the Toyota Corolla are below.
Vehicle Tested | Overall | Frontal | Side | Rollover |
---|---|---|---|---|
2020 Toyota Corolla Hybrid 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 5 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2020 Toyota Corolla 5 HB FWD | 5 stars | 5 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2020 Toyota Corolla 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 5 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2019 Toyota Corolla 5 HB FWD | 5 stars | 5 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2019 Toyota Corolla 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 4 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2018 Toyota Corolla IM 5 HB FWD | N/R | N/R | N/R | N/R |
2018 Toyota Corolla 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 4 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2017 Toyota Corolla 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 4 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
2016 Toyota Corolla 4 DR FWD | 5 stars | 5 stars | 5 stars | 4 stars |
